Difference between revisions of "Reference:BlueSpicePageTemplates"

m
(Tag: 2017 source edit)
(Tag: 2017 source edit)
 

Extension: BlueSpicePageTemplates


Overview
Description: Offers the possibility to select from predefined content structures when creating a new page. Displays a list of templates marked as page templates
State: stable Dependency: BlueSpice
Developer: HalloWelt License:

GPL

v3 only

-3.0-onlyProperty "BSExtensionInfoLicense" (as page type) with input value "</br>GPL-3.0-only" contains invalid characters or is incomplete and therefore can cause unexpected results during a query or annotation process.

Type: BlueSpice Category: Content Structuring
Edition: BlueSpice free, BlueSpice pro, BlueSpice Farm, BlueSpice Cloud

Features

[edit source]BlueSpicePageTemplates offers creating new pages using

Description[edit | edit source]

BlueSpicePageTemplates allows users to create new pages from predefined templates to

set

start with a basic page structure.

Usage / Features[edit | edit source]
  • Create a template (with
Headers
  • headers,
Categories, Boxes e.a.
  • categories, boxes and other content) in the template namespace.
  • Create a page template using the special page
(Global actions - Administration - Page templates) to
  • Special_PageTemplatesAdmin give the page template a name and a description.
  • Each template should be assigned a template from the "
Templates
  • Template" namespace that represents the structure of a document.
  • Page templates can be assigned to a particular namespace, so that a certain template will only appear when creating pages in that namespace.
  • The page template
will be displayed in a menu, if
  • is shown as a choice when a new page
ist to be
  • is created.

Technical information[edit | edit source]

Configuration[edit | edit source]

Some aspects of this extension can be configured on the page Special:BlueSpiceConfigManager, under

section

"Page templates". Here, wiki administrators can

configureForce target namespace.

:

  • In which namespaces templates should not be shown.
    • Force a target namespace for the page that was created from the template
    • Hide default templates
    .
  • Hide template if the page is not to be created in the target namespace.
  • Rights (permissions)[edit | edit source]

    Users must have "pagetemplates-viewspecialpage" permission in order to manage templates.

    Requirements[edit | edit source]

    PageTemplates requires BlueSpiceFoundation.

    User manual[edit | edit source]

    For detailed description and usage, visit our user manual.

    Try free our BlueSpice[edit | edit source]

    BlueSpiceDemo.

    Technical Information[edit source]

    This information applies to BlueSpice 3 . Technical details for BlueSpice cloud can differ in some cases.

    Requirements[edit source]

    • MediaWiki: 1.31
    • BlueSpiceFoundation: 3.2

    Integrates into[edit source]

    Special pages[edit source]

    • PageTemplatesAdmin

    Permissions[edit source]

    Name Description Role
    pagetemplatesadmin-viewspecialpage Access to the Special:PageTemplatesAdmin special page, where page templates can be managed admin, maintenanceadmin, structuremanager

    Configuration[edit source]

    Name Value
    PageTemplatesExcludeNs array ( 0 => -2, 1 => -1, 2 => 6, 3 => 7, 4 => 8, 5 => 9, 6 => 10, 7 => 11, 8 => 14, 9 => 15, )
    PageTemplatesForceNamespace false
    PageTemplatesHideDefaults false
    PageTemplatesHideIfNotInTargetNs true

    API Modules[edit source]

    • bs-pagetemplates-store
    • bs-pagetemplates-tasks

    Hooks[edit source]


    Attachments

    Discussions